阿里云服务器搭建网站教程视频,阿里云服务器搭建网站全攻略,从零开始,轻松掌握网站部署技巧
- 综合资讯
- 2024-12-14 23:02:05
- 1

本视频教程为阿里云服务器搭建网站全攻略,涵盖从零开始的网站部署技巧,助您轻松掌握网站搭建过程。...
本视频教程为阿里云服务器搭建网站全攻略,涵盖从零开始的网站部署技巧,助您轻松掌握网站搭建过程。
随着互联网的快速发展,越来越多的企业和个人选择搭建自己的网站,而阿里云作为国内领先的计算服务商,为广大用户提供了一站式的云计算服务,本文将详细讲解如何在阿里云服务器上搭建网站,帮助您轻松掌握网站部署技巧。
准备工作
1、阿里云账号:登录阿里云官网(https://www.aliyun.com/),注册并完成实名认证。
2、购买云服务器:根据您的需求选择合适的云服务器实例,购买时注意CPU、内存、带宽等配置。
3、云服务器ecs实例:购买完成后,您将获得一个云服务器ECS实例,用于搭建网站。
4、域名:购买域名,并解析到您的云服务器ECS实例。
5、网站源码:准备好您的网站源码,包括HTML、CSS、JavaScript等文件。
6、数据库:如果您需要使用数据库,请提前购买相应的数据库服务。
搭建网站
1、登录云服务器
使用SSH客户端(如Xshell、PuTTY等)连接到您的云服务器ECS实例。
2、安装Web服务器
以Linux系统为例,安装Apache或Nginx等Web服务器。
以Apache为例:
sudo apt-get update sudo apt-get install apache2
以Nginx为例:
sudo apt-get update sudo apt-get install nginx
3、安装PHP环境
以PHP为例,安装PHP和相应的扩展。
sudo apt-get update sudo apt-get install php sudo apt-get install php-mysql
4、配置Web服务器
修改Web服务器配置文件,例如Apache的httpd.conf或Nginx的nginx.conf。
以Apache为例:
sudo nano /etc/apache2/apache2.conf
找到以下行:
#LoadModule php7_module modules/libphp7.so
取消注释并修改为:
LoadModule php7_module modules/libphp7.so
以Nginx为例:
sudo nano /etc/nginx/nginx.conf
找到以下行:
location ~ .php$ { include snippets/fastcgi-php.conf; }
5、安装数据库(可选)
以MySQL为例,安装MySQL数据库。
sudo apt-get update sudo apt-get install mysql-server
配置MySQL数据库,设置root用户密码。
6、部署网站源码
将您的网站源码上传到云服务器ECS实例的指定目录,home/wwwroot。
7、配置数据库连接(可选)
在网站源码中,修改数据库连接配置文件,填写您的数据库信息。
8、测试网站
在浏览器中输入您的域名,查看网站是否正常运行。
优化网站性能
1、缓存:开启Web服务器缓存功能,如Apache的mod_cache或Nginx的fastcgi_cache。
2、压缩:压缩网站文件,减小文件体积,提高加载速度。
3、CDN加速:使用CDN加速服务,将静态资源分发到全球节点,提高访问速度。
通过以上步骤,您已经成功在阿里云服务器上搭建了一个网站,这只是搭建网站的基础,您还可以根据需求进行进一步优化和扩展,希望本文能帮助您轻松掌握网站部署技巧,祝您网站运营顺利!
本文链接:https://www.zhitaoyun.cn/1563695.html
发表评论